Carbon County, Wyoming presents a unique real estate landscape shaped by its vast rural geography and resource-based economy. With only 38 actively licensed agents serving the entire county, this market operates quite differently from urban centers, where agent-to-population ratios are typically much higher. The scarcity of real estate professionals reflects both the county's low population density and the specialized knowledge required to navigate property transactions in this remote region.

Major Carbon County, Wyoming Real Estate Markets

Rawlins serves as the county seat and primary real estate hub, offering the most diverse property inventory from historic downtown buildings to modern residential developments. The city's role as a transportation crossroads along Interstate 80 creates steady demand for both residential and commercial properties. Saratoga, nestled in the Sierra Madre Mountains, represents the premium market segment with its hot springs resort properties and recreational real estate attracting out-of-state buyers seeking Wyoming retreats.

The smaller communities of Hanna, Medicine Bow, and Elk Mountain each serve distinct market niches, from mining-related industrial properties to agricultural ranch land. These towns often see properties change hands through word-of-mouth networks rather than traditional MLS listings, making local agent relationships crucial for accessing inventory. The county's proximity to Colorado also influences pricing, particularly in southern areas where buyers may commute across state lines.

Market Dynamics and Geographic Complexity

Carbon County's real estate market exhibits extreme seasonality, with winter months essentially freezing most transaction activity due to harsh weather conditions that make property viewings and inspections challenging. Spring and summer months see compressed buying seasons where agents must maximize their efficiency, often managing multiple transactions simultaneously across vast distances. The county's elevation changes from 6,000 to over 12,000 feet create microclimates that significantly impact property values and usability.

Energy sector fluctuations heavily influence market dynamics, as coal mining and wind energy projects affect local employment and housing demand. Ranch and agricultural properties dominate the market by acreage, though residential transactions provide steadier commission income. Water rights and mineral rights complicate many transactions, requiring agents to possess specialized knowledge that goes well beyond typical residential real estate expertise.
